                squid[65087]: Cannot open '/root/access.log' for writing. The parent directory must be writeable by the user 'proxy', which is the cache_effective_user set in squid.conf.

                Squid's access.log should be in /var/squid/logs, not /root.  What do you have in your Squid settings under Services - Proxy server - Logging Settings - Log store directory?

                      This is happening because squidguard on pfsense is adding redirect_program and  url_rewrite_program params. The second one is fine for squid3 but it's not working with squid2.
                      Deleting url_rewrite directives from proxy Custom Options solves the problem untill next reboot. You can edit squidguard_configurator.inc on /usr/local/pkg to avoid this.

                                  Yep, I had the same problem.  You just need to create at least one entry under the Target Categories tab and then both services will start.
